> I have a scenario where:
>
>     class main(pyglet.window):
>        ...
>        generates a lot of objects
>     
>        sends a label to another thread
>     
>     class the_thread(Thread):
>        ...
>        tries to:
>            self.lable.text = 'New string'
>            self.lable.draw()
>
> Which causes:
>
> > GLException: invalid operation
>
>
> Even keeping the .draw() part in the main thread and just update the text 
> causes the error.
> Using the "lock" function via  self.lable.being_update() and then calling 
> .end_update() causes the error.
>
> The code i've got works fine if i take away the Threading part, which, i 
> don't because the whole idea with the thread is to have a socket and some 
> processing operations being performed at X times / minute under different 
> circumstances.
>
>
> Any idea if it's possible to solve at all?
